How We Communicate Today

Communication has undergone a dramatic shift throughout history, driven by technological advancements. From the earliest forms of speech to the instantaneous linkage of the digital age, our methods of conveying information have advanced at an remarkable pace.

In the beginning, spoken communication reigned supreme. Humans depended on their voices to communicate stories, information, and warnings. As civilizations developed, written language emerged as a more permanent form of expression. Scrolls, clay tablets, and eventually printed books allowed for the spread of ideas over vast distances and time periods.

Nonetheless, the invention of the printing press in the 15th century marked a paradigm shift in communication. It enabled the mass replication of books, making accessible knowledge to a wider audience. This paved the way for the growth of newspapers, magazines, and other printed media, which played a pivotal role in shaping public opinion and promoting social change.

Currently, we live in the digital age, where the internet and mobile devices have revolutionized communication once again. We can now communicate with people around the world through email, instant messaging, social media, and video conferencing. The speed and reach of digital communication are unparalleled, connecting billions of people in an instant.

From Landlines to Smartphones: A History of Communication Technology

Communication technology has evolved dramatically over the past century, transforming how we connect with each other. Starting with the introduction of landlines in the early 20th century, telephones allowed for immediate voice communication across distances. This groundbreaking technology transformed social interaction and business practices. As technology evolved, mobile phones emerged in the late 20th century, offering increased portability and flexibility. The arrival of smartphones in the 21st century marked a profound shift, providing users with access to the internet, apps, and a vast range of digital services.

This evolution continues to shape our world, with ongoing advances in areas such as artificial intelligence and virtual reality promising even more transformative changes in the future of communication.

Faxing in the Digital Age: Relevance and Deployments

In today's wired landscape, faxing might seem like a relic of the past. However, it remains to hold relevance in certain industries. While email and cloud-based document sharing have become commonplace, fax provides undeniable advantages for confidential information transmission.

Moreover, some regulatory frameworks still require the use of fax for certain transactions. This is particularly applicable in legal and government activities.

Despite its specialized place, fax machines continue to evolve, with features like secure transmission enhancing their reliability. As a result, faxing is poised to coexist digital communication methods for the foreseeable future.
